What is TwitterDroid?
TwitterDroid is a Twitter client designed for the Android mobile platform, inspired by Twitterific.

How to Install It?
After you’ve downloaded and unpacked TwitterDroid, you’ll have to install the package to run on the simulator using the following command line,
$ adb install twitterdroid-0.1.2.apk
You’ll find adb in the tools/ folder of the Android SDK; next time you’ll run the emulator, TwitterDroid will be available in the application folder.
Refer to the documentation to get more information about how to install applications.
How to Contribute?
TwitterDroid has been compiled and tested with,
- Eclipse IDE 3.4
- Android SDK release 1.0
- Android Development Tools (ADT) 0.8.0
